Battery Swapping & Charging Infrastructure Market Overview

The Battery Swapping & Charging Infrastructure market is currently positioned at an inflection point, valued at USD 4.2 billion in 2026. The sector is witnessing accelerated adoption, driven by the need for reduced vehicle downtime, enhanced fleet utilization, and the growing penetration of electric vehicles (EVs) across commercial and urban mobility segments. Core technologies include modular battery packs, automated swapping stations, and integrated charging management systems, which collectively enable faster energy replenishment and operational flexibility.

Structural transformation is underway, as regulatory frameworks increasingly mandate electrification targets and emissions reductions. Policymakers are incentivizing investments in charging infrastructure, while urban planning authorities integrate battery-swapping models into smart city initiatives. This market is strategically relevant for OEMs, fleet operators, and energy providers seeking to optimize asset utilization, reduce total cost of ownership, and accelerate EV adoption. By 2033, the market is forecast to reach USD 17.3 billion, reflecting its central role in the evolving mobility ecosystem.

Battery Swapping & Charging Infrastructure Market Trends

The Battery Swapping & Charging Infrastructure market is being shaped by the convergence of electrification targets and the operational needs of high-utilization vehicle fleets. Automated swapping technology is reducing turnaround times, making electric mobility more viable for delivery, ride-hailing, and public transport operators. Additionally, partnerships between OEMs, energy utilities, and technology providers are accelerating the deployment of standardized infrastructure.

Digitalization is another defining trend, as real-time data analytics and connectivity enable predictive maintenance, dynamic pricing, and network optimization. The integration of renewable energy sources and energy storage solutions is further enhancing the sustainability profile of battery-swapping networks, aligning with broader decarbonization strategies.

Drivers, Opportunities & Restraints

- Fleet Electrification as a Structural Demand Catalyst

The primary driver for Battery Swapping & Charging Infrastructure is the rapid electrification of commercial and urban vehicle fleets. Operators require solutions that minimize downtime and maximize asset utilization, which battery swapping uniquely addresses. Regulatory targets for emissions reduction, combined with government incentives for EV adoption, are accelerating the shift away from internal combustion engines. This structural demand is reinforced by the operational realities of logistics, ride-hailing, and last-mile delivery sectors, where time efficiency directly impacts profitability.

- Emerging Value Pools in Interoperable Technology Platforms

A significant opportunity lies in the development of interoperable battery-swapping systems that can serve multiple vehicle brands and types. Technology providers focusing on modular battery architecture and standardized interfaces are positioned to capture value across diverse mobility segments. Additionally, integration with smart grid infrastructure and renewable energy sources opens new revenue streams, enabling operators to participate in energy markets and demand response programs. Strategic collaborations between stakeholders are expected to accelerate the commercialization of scalable, cross-platform solutions.

- Infrastructure Costs and Standardization as Adoption Barriers

Despite strong growth prospects, the market faces notable restraints related to high initial capital expenditure and the lack of universal standards. The deployment of automated swapping stations requires significant investment in robotics, grid connectivity, and real estate. Furthermore, the absence of harmonized protocols for battery design and data exchange limits interoperability, increasing complexity for operators and slowing market penetration. Addressing these barriers will require coordinated industry efforts and supportive regulatory frameworks.

Key Developments

- In March 2024, NIO Power expanded its batteryswapping station network in Europe, launching 20 new stations across Germany and the Netherlands.
- January 2024 saw Gogoro Inc. partner with a major Southeast Asian ridehailing company to deploy batteryswapping infrastructure for electric twowheelers in Indonesia.
- Sun Mobility announced a strategic alliance with a leading Indian logistics provider in November 2023 to electrify lastmile delivery fleets using modular swapping stations.
- In September 2023, Ample Inc. unveiled its nextgeneration automated swapping station, featuring AIdriven battery diagnostics and predictive maintenance capabilities.
- Bosch Limited introduced an interoperable charging and swapping platform in July 2023, targeting commercial vehicle fleets in Europe.
- May 2023 marked the launch of a joint venture between CATL and a Middle Eastern energy conglomerate to pilot batteryswapping solutions in the UAE.
